What does 'MORTGAGE' mean?

an agreement that allows you to borrow money from a bank or similar organization, especially in order to buy a house, or the amount of money itself

What does 'LOAN' mean?

an amount of money that is borrowed, often from a bank, and has to be paid back, usually together with an extra amount of money that you have to pay as a charge for borrowing

Which is the use of the modal: MUST

a) to make deductions when we believe sth. is true.

b) to make deductions but you're not sure.

c) to make deductions about sth. that is not true, but we're not sure.

A

Michael must be French because he only speaks French.

Which is the use of the modal: MIGHT / MAY 

a) to make deductions when we believe sth. is true.

b) to make deductions but you're not sure.

c) to make deductions about sth. that is not true, but we're not sure.

B

He might / may have lost his wallet on the bus. Don't you think?

What is the difference between 'Borrow' and 'Lend'?

BORROW - WHEN SOMEONE GIVES YOU SOMETHING YOU NEED 

LEND - WHEN YOU GIVE SOMETHING TO SOMEONE FOR A PERIOD OF TIME
